Police shut down suspected brothel

A SUSPECTED brothel has been closed down in a raid on a flat after complaints from neighbours.

Police found no one inside the property in Turpington Close, Bromley Common, but changed the locks and brought in a steel security door.

The raid on the first-floor flat was a result of intelligence from a website called Bromley Babes.

The raid was led by Bromley Common and Keston Safer Neighbourhoods team and officers from Broomleigh Housing. Papers seized in the flat are being reviewed by police.
